NHS Greater Glasgow and Clyde (NHSGGC) are seeking an organisation for the provision of a Guide/Communicator service. Guide/Communicators are highly skilled individuals, trained to be the eyes and ears of a deafblind person. They relay information, facilitate communication with others and ensure they are able to get about safely. They are neutral, alert and give information, not advice, without prior selection or processing. Deafblind people will receive the service 363 days per year 8am till midnight. The service will ensure communication and guiding support to enable deafblind people to undertake everyday tasks including: -health appointments -accessing health information -healthy living activities which promote good health -social work services -housing services -social activities -independent living activities

Renewal: Option to extend for 3 x 12 months
